Wildlife Management Unit 522 aerial ungulate survey (2020)

Description

Results from an aerial ungulate survey conducted in Alberta’s Wildlife Management Unit (WMU) 522 from January 20 to 24, 2020. The objective of the survey was to assess the status of the ungulate (moose, white-tailed deer, mule deer) population in WMU 522 by estimating abundance, density and the age-sex composition. An additional objective was to provide a baseline population assessment of elk by means of directed total counts.
